Nervous Wait for Keaton Jennings Ahead of the Sri Lanka Tour: Trevor Bayliss

England head coach Trevor Bayliss stated that England opener Keaton Jennings will be anxious to know whether he will be part of the scheme of things for the Three Lions’ in the next month’s tour of Sri Lanka.
However, his ability to bat on spinning wickets might work in his favour. Jennings scored a magnificent century in his Test debut against India at iconic Wankhede in Mumbai. However, former English skipper Nasser Hussain believes Jennings should not be picked for the Lankan tour.
The southpaw averages a shade over 18 in their series victory by a 4-1 margin against India. He has never scored a Test century since his debut knock in Mumbai back in 2016.
The southpaw played brilliantly in his debut Test innings. He looked in great touch and played some exceptional shots against the spinners.
Even in the final Test of the recently concluded series, he proved his worth with two good knocks. However, he couldn’t quite go onto score the half-century or century at the top of the order.

“I’m sure he will be a bit nervous about which way it will go. He scored runs in India on spinning wickets, and I’m sure that will be in his favour,” British media quoted Bayliss as saying.
“But he is a big boy. He knows runs on the board count as well. All of those points will have to be discussed, and I can’t say at this stage or another whether he will go or not,” he remarked.
England will miss the services of Alastair Cook after the 33-year-old opening batsman decided to call it quits from international cricket following the final Test against India at the Kennington Oval in London.
Cook struck a sensational century in his farewell knock which paved the way for a historic Test victory for England.

England is slated to play five ODI’s and a solitary T20I before the three-match Test series against Sri Lanka starting from 6th November. The fate of Keaton Jennings will come to the fore soon.
In conclusion, the England team will be a bit worried about their batting department as the top and the middle order wasn’t at their best in the Test series against India.
